Web341 views, 10 likes, 4 loves, 1 comments, 2 shares, Facebook Watch Videos from Belmont Community Church: Belmont Community Church WebMaintaining proper pH balance is the key to maintaining healthy pool water. pH balance is how acidic or basic the water is. The pH scale is 0-14, and pools & spas should be between 7.2 - 7.6, ideally 7.4. If the pH balance fluctuates too high or low, you may experience negative side effects. WebpH - if it is too high, you will add an acid, typically sodium bisulfate or muriatic acid. If it is too low, you would add an alkaline material, typically sodium carbonate or sodium bicarbonate. They will usually be labeled pH up or increaser and ph down or decreaser. Stabilizer - if it is too low, you add cyanuric acid.
